US/Swiss Dual Citizenship

I am travelling to Brazil in a few weeks. I am wondering if I can enter and exit the US on a US passport but use the Swiss passport to enter and exit Brazil. I ask because Brazil does not require the application for a tourist visa from Swiss citizens, but it does require a visa for US citizens.
Also, will this be a problem upon re-entering the US that I do not have a "trip stamp" in my passport.

Back from Brazil

Left the US and visited Brazil on my Swiss passport without a hitch. On return I used the US passport to get back in, no questions asked. I didn't have to stand in the (long) US Citizens line getting into Brazil or submit to getting my picture taken.
It was a good deal all around and I would suggest this method of travel if you have the appropriate documents.
